Ivinhema vs Mc Grath, Ak Climate & Distance Between

Usa flag
  • The distance between Ivinhema, Brazil and Mc Grath, Ak, Usa is approximately 12,792 km or 7,949 mi.
  • To reach Ivinhema in this distance one would set out from Mc Grath, Ak bearing 90.4° or E and follow the great circles arc to approach Ivinhema bearing 150.6° or SSE .
  • Ivinhema has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w) whereas Mc Grath, Ak has a boreal subarctic climate with no dry season (Dfc).
  • Ivinhema is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Mc Grath, Ak is in or near the boreal moist forest biome.
  • The average annual temperature is 25.6 °C (46.1°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 30.9 °C (55.6°F) less in Ivinhema.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to truly continental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1207.1 mm (47.5 in) more which is equivalent to 1207.1 l/m² (29.63 US gal/ft²) or 12,071,000 l/ha (1,290,470 US gal/ac) more. About 4 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 39.4° higher in Ivinhema than in Mc Grath, Ak.
